FAQ: - "Rejects": you can get it in two cases: HW-error or your share was to late, the pool has got new block to calculate (very often with clients without support of long polling)

To make worked MMCPOOL or 1GH-GPU-miners with DwarfPool you need change your /etc/hosts (in Linux/Ubuntu) or %SystemRoot%\system32\drivers\etc\hosts (in Windows)
You can put in hosts-file nearest to you one of DwarfPool's IP address.
For moria (US):
198.251.81.40 mmcpool.1gh.com
